What’s New? This is Bodoni* 2.2 which now includes small caps and old style numbers 0123456789, among other general improvements.

A Brief History Giambattista Bodoni is known for creating one of the first “modern serif” type-faces. Advances in printing technology during the late eighteenth century allowed Bodoni to design letterforms with higher contrast between thick and thin strokes, and crisp horizontal serifs. The result is a typeface that’s recognizably elegant, refined, and remains popular centuries after its creation.

No Compromises To put it simply, I made this typeface the best it could possibly be. I built the font from the ground up, using the principles laid out by Bodoni himself in the Manuale Tipografico. I want Bodoni* to be the ultimate digital realization of his ideas, and I stopped at nothing to ensure this.
